I don't understand the request for freelancers to have resumes. I have always pushed back and attempted to provide the company with a statement of work about what I would do for them. I understand you want to make sure I am qualified, but unlike employees with a freelancer your paying for services rendered, if I am not rendering the services you need you don't pay.